Senior Bridge Engineer/Project Manager
DESCRIPTION
Michael Baker International, ranked #5 nationally by the Engineering News-Record for bridge design, is seeking a skilled and motivated Bridge Engineer/Project Manager to join our growing team in Phoenix, Arizona.
Our Bridge Practice delivers innovative solutions across a wide range of bridge types-from conventional grade separations to complex river crossings-serving both regional and statewide clients.
This is an exciting opportunity to lead high-impact transportation projects, provide technical oversight, and foster strong client relationships in a collaborative and forward-thinking environment.
RESPONSIBILITIES
* Lead and manage bridge engineering projects from preliminary design through final PS&E (Plans, Specifications, and Estimates).
* Review project scopes, schedules, and staffing needs to ensure successful project delivery.
* Provide technical leadership and mentorship to junior and mid-level engineering staff.
* Prepare scopes of work, cost estimates, and technical proposals for new opportunities.
* Oversee staff assignments and utilization to optimize team performance.
* Ensure quality control and quality assurance across all phases of bridge design projects.
* Conduct technical analyses, structural calculations, and design reviews.
* Represent the firm in client meetings and industry presentations, both written and oral.
* Support business development efforts and maintain strong relationships with local and statewide transportation agencies.
* Travel may be required occasionally to moderate basis for client meetings and site visits.
QUALIFICATIONS
* Bachelor's or master's degree in civil engineering, Structural Engineering, or Engineering Management.
* Professional Engineer (P.E.) license required; Arizona registration preferred or ability to obtain promptly.
* Minimum of 10 years of experience in bridge and transportation engineering, including at least 5 years in a project management role.
* Strong familiarity with ADOT standards and procedures
* Proficiency in bridge analysis and design software (e.g., SAP2000, CSiBridge, LARSA 4D).
* Experience with MicroStation and Microsoft Office Suite.
* Proven ability to lead multidisciplinary teams and manage complex infrastructure projects.
* Strong communication skills and a background in proposal development and client engagement are highly desirable.
COMPENSATION
The approximate compensation range for this position is $115,000 to $180,000.
This compensation range is a good faith estimate for the position at the time of posting.
Actual compensation is dependent upon factors such as education, qualifications, experience, skillset, and physical work location.
